[iOS] Memory increases when continuously sending messages using AWS SDK
Reproduction steps:
1. Open the project "newProjectTest"
2. Build and Run the project on an iOS device
3. Observe the device memory in Xcode
Expected result: The memory stays consistent
Actual result: The memory rises for a while before it settles
Reproducible with: 2019.4.29f1 (The memory continues to rise without settling), 2020.3.16f1, 2021.1.17f1, 2021.2.0b7, 2022.1.0a5
Reproduced with:
iPhone 6 (iOS 12.4.8) - stabilizes at ~92MB depending on version
iPhone 7 (iOS 12.3.1) - stabilizes at ~100MB depending on version
iPhone 12 Mini (iOS 14.1) - stabilizes at ~120MB depending on version
Notes:
- In this example scenario a test message is sent to Kinesis Firehose every 10s using the AWS SDK which prompts the issue

Resolution Note (2022.1.X):
As description states - memory usage stabilizes at some level. This means there is no bug.
It is perfectly normal for memory usage to grow for a bit at first. A bug would be only if memory keeps on growing and leads to out of memory crash.
